What Are Cloud Object Storage Providers?
Cloud object storage is a method of storing data as objects within a single flat data structure, rather than as files in a hierarchy or blocks on a fixed-size volume. Each object includes the data itself, a variable amount of metadata, and a globally unique identifier. Cloud Object Storage Providers offer this service over the internet, allowing users to access their data from anywhere, at any time.
This architecture is inherently scalable, designed to handle exabytes of data without performance degradation. It’s also highly durable, often replicating data across multiple facilities to protect against data loss. The pay-as-you-go model offered by Cloud Object Storage Providers makes it an economical choice for fluctuating data storage needs.
Key Features Offered by Cloud Object Storage Providers
When evaluating Cloud Object Storage Providers, several key features stand out as crucial for effective data management. These attributes ensure your data is secure, accessible, and cost-efficiently stored.
- Massive Scalability: Cloud object storage can scale almost infinitely, accommodating petabytes or even exabytes of data without requiring upfront capacity planning. This elasticity is a cornerstone of leading Cloud Object Storage Providers.
- High Durability and Availability: Data is typically replicated across multiple devices and geographic locations, ensuring high availability and protection against hardware failures. Many providers boast eleven nines (99.999999999%) of data durability.
- Cost-Effectiveness: A pay-as-you-go pricing model means you only pay for the storage you consume, making it significantly more cost-effective than traditional on-premises solutions, especially for large volumes of infrequently accessed data.
- Data Security: Strong encryption at rest and in transit, access control mechanisms (like IAM policies), and compliance certifications are standard offerings from reputable Cloud Object Storage Providers.
- API-Driven Access: Data is accessed programmatically via RESTful APIs, making it easy to integrate with applications and services. This flexibility is a major advantage for developers.
- Lifecycle Management: Features that allow automated tiering of data to more cost-effective storage classes based on access patterns or retention policies. This optimizes storage costs over time.
Leading Cloud Object Storage Providers
The market for cloud object storage is dominated by a few major players, each offering a comprehensive suite of services. Exploring these Cloud Object Storage Providers will help you understand the breadth of options available.
Amazon Simple Storage Service (S3)
Amazon S3 is arguably the most well-known and widely adopted object storage service. It offers a highly scalable, durable, and secure solution for storing and retrieving any amount of data from anywhere on the web. S3 provides various storage classes, including Standard, Intelligent-Tiering, Standard-IA, One Zone-IA, Glacier, and Deep Archive, catering to different access patterns and cost requirements.
Google Cloud Storage
Google Cloud Storage offers unified object storage for developers and enterprises, from live data serving to archiving. It also provides multiple storage classes such as Standard, Nearline, Coldline, and Archive, each optimized for different availability and cost profiles. Google’s global network infrastructure ensures low latency access worldwide.
Microsoft Azure Blob Storage
Azure Blob Storage is Microsoft’s object storage solution for the cloud. It is optimized for storing massive amounts of unstructured data, such as text or binary data. Blob storage is ideal for serving images or documents directly to a web browser, storing data for analysis, backup and restore, and disaster recovery. It features Hot, Cool, and Archive access tiers.
Other Notable Cloud Object Storage Providers
Beyond the ‘big three’, several other providers offer compelling object storage solutions:
- IBM Cloud Object Storage: Known for its robust security features and compliance certifications, often favored by enterprises with stringent regulatory requirements.
- Oracle Cloud Infrastructure (OCI) Object Storage: Offers a highly performant and cost-effective object storage service, particularly attractive to organizations already invested in the Oracle ecosystem.
- Wasabi Hot Cloud Storage: Positions itself as a simpler, faster, and significantly cheaper alternative with no egress fees for many use cases.
- DigitalOcean Spaces: A developer-friendly object storage service with a CDN, designed for simplicity and ease of use, often preferred by smaller teams and startups.
- Backblaze B2 Cloud Storage: Offers highly affordable cloud storage with a focus on simplicity and predictable pricing, often used for backups and media storage.

Common Use Cases for Cloud Object Storage
Cloud object storage is incredibly versatile, supporting a wide array of applications and workflows.
- Backup and Archiving: A primary use case, offering a cost-effective and highly durable solution for long-term data retention and disaster recovery.
- Data Lakes for Analytics: Storing vast amounts of raw data for big data analytics, machine learning, and artificial intelligence initiatives.
- Content Distribution: Hosting static website assets, images, videos, and other media files that can be delivered efficiently via Content Delivery Networks (CDNs).
- Cloud-Native Application Storage: Providing the backend storage for microservices, serverless functions, and containerized applications.
- Software Distribution: Storing application installers, updates, and patches for global distribution.
Choosing the Right Cloud Object Storage Provider
Selecting the ideal provider requires careful consideration of several factors tailored to your specific needs. There isn’t a one-size-fits-all solution, and the best choice depends on your existing infrastructure, budget, technical expertise, and compliance requirements.
- Cost: Compare pricing models, including storage costs, data transfer (egress) fees, and operational costs (API requests).
- Features: Evaluate specific features like lifecycle management, versioning, replication, and integration with other cloud services.
- Performance: Consider your application’s latency and throughput requirements. Some providers might offer better performance in specific regions.
- Security and Compliance: Ensure the provider meets your industry’s regulatory compliance standards (e.g., HIPAA, GDPR, PCI DSS) and offers robust security features.
- Ecosystem and Integration: Assess how well the object storage integrates with your existing cloud environment, tools, and applications.
- Support and Documentation: Good customer support and comprehensive documentation can be invaluable, especially during implementation and troubleshooting.
